Taking Control of Your Finances
Securing your financial future starts with mastering personal budgeting. A well-crafted budget provides a roadmap for your money, enabling you to track expenses, allocate funds effectively, and achieve your financial goals. Begin by assessing your income and pinpointing areas where spending can be controlled. Formulate a budget that reflects your priorities, whether it's saving for retirement, purchasing a home, or simply living within your means.

Harnessing the Magic of Compound Interest for Lasting Prosperity
Compound interest is a extraordinary force that can generate your wealth over time. It works by earning interest not only on your original investment but also on the accumulated interest from previous periods. This snowballing effect allows your money to flourish at an astonishing pace.
Envision investing a certain amount of money and letting it multiply over several years. The longer your money is growing, the greater the potential for growth. Even small, consistent contributions can generate significant wealth over the extended term.
